Read "The Coyote and the Bear." Which best states the moral of the story? Do not be easily fooled. Do not be selfish. Do not for
Yakvenalex [24]

Answer: Do not be easily fooled.

Explanation:

Time and again the Bear fooled the Coyote yet the Coyote kept trusting the Bear without thinking.

The first time the Coyote was tricked into taking Potato stalks but the Coyote could not be blamed for it was the first time.

The second time however the Coyote should have been more cautious but he wasn't and got fooled again.

The third time, the Coyote still again trusted the bear whom he should have known by then not to be a good friend but instead he let himself get fooled again to the amusement of the bear.

The lesson is therefore to not be fooled easily.
